China Floods Free 900+ Snakes in Guangxi; Woman Dies After Delayed Hospital Reach

Severe flooding in Hengzhou, a city in Guangxi province, China, has led to the escape of over 900 snakes. The floodwaters and resulting roadblocks severely disrupted access to emergency medical care in the area. A woman who was bitten by one of the escaped snakes tragically died after being unable to reach a hospital in time due to the flood-related obstructions. Several other people have also reportedly suffered snake bites amid the crisis. The incident highlights the compounding dangers that can arise when natural disasters disrupt both infrastructure and wildlife containment.
